Trade Agreements: Agricultural Products
Monday 1st December 2025

Asked by: Robbie Moore (Conservative - Keighley and Ilkley)

Question to the Department for Business and Trade:

To ask the Secretary of State for Business and Trade, what plans he has to include mirror clauses in future trade agreements for agricultural products.

Answered by Chris Bryant - Minister of State (Department for Business and Trade)

The government will continue to seek fair and balanced trade deals which include new export opportunities to grow the UK’s world class agri-food and drinks sector.

We recognise concerns about production methods that are not permitted in the UK. While production practices differ internationally due to climate, disease pressures, and other local factors, we will always consider whether such differences create an unfair advantage and any resulting impacts.

We will always maintain UK levels of statutory protection in relation to human, animal or plant life or health, animal welfare, and the environment.
